Independent Money Advice

Free independent money and debt advice is available from the following organisations:

Citizens Advice Bureau

Provides advice and casework on debt advice, welfare benefits, money problems, employment rights, family issues, and housing matters. Advice on consumer problems, employment rights, health, community care, family issues, and basic immigration issues.

National Debt Line

Free and confidential debt advice for everyone living in England, Scotland and Wales. Ring freephone 0808 808 4000 https://www.nationaldebtline.org

StepChange Debt Charity

Getting the right debt advice is essential for anyone struggling with a difficult financial situation. StepChange was set up over 20 years ago to give high quality debt management, debt advice and insolvency help, free of charge to anyone who needs it.

If you need debt help, a good place to begin is Debt Remedy, a free and anonymous online tool that will help you towards a debt free future.

Money Advice Service

The Money Advice Service helps people manage their money. We do this directly through our own free and impartial advice service. We also work in partnership with other organisations to help people make the most of their money. We are an independent service, set up by government.

Our service is available 24 hours a day via our website and six days a week by telephone on 0800 138 7777 (calls are free).

Anyone can use our service and we provide guidance across a wide range of money matters, including a number of useful tools and calculators to help people manage their money.

Our focus is on supporting people who can benefit the most from our help or who are going through significant life events – such as saving for a home, dealing with the breakdown of a long-term relationship, or starting a family.
